是指通过变量名来获取变量的值或者进行操作。在R中,可以使用方括号 [] 或者美元符号 $ 来索引一个变量。
使用方括号 [] 索引一个变量两次的示例代码如下:
# 创建一个向量
my_vector <- c(1, 2, 3, 4, 5)
# 索引一个变量两次
result <- my_vector[2][1]
上述代码中,首先创建了一个向量 my_vector,然后通过方括号 [] 进行索引,第一次索引获取到第二个元素 2,然后再次使用方括号 [] 进行索引,获取到第一个元素 2,最终将结果赋值给 result。
使用美元符号 $ 索引一个变量两次的示例代码如下:
# 创建一个数据框
my_dataframe <- data.frame(x = c(1, 2, 3), y = c("a", "b", "c"))
# 索引一个变量两次
result <- my_dataframe$x[2]
上述代码中,首先创建了一个数据框 my_dataframe,然后使用美元符号 $ 进行索引,获取到数据框中的变量 x,再次使用方括号 [] 进行索引,获取到第二个元素 2,最终将结果赋值给 result。
总结: 在R中,可以使用方括号 [] 或者美元符号 $ 来索引一个变量。方括号 [] 可以用于向量、矩阵、数组等数据结构的索引,而美元符号 $ 可以用于数据框的列索引。通过索引一个变量两次,可以获取到变量的特定值或者进行操作。
领取专属 10元无门槛券
手把手带您无忧上云